Phenomenal-Nutrition wrote:I didn't like Jones comment 'if Roy Jones loses, who cares? But if he loses, he loses his streak'
I thought this, but my immediate afterthought was not to read too much into it. I think there is too mch of a stigma around boxing regarding talking about losing/being dropped etc prior to a fight that is mostly folklore. A few years ago, eating sweets and donuts before a fight would have been chastised by the old school, but we all saw Floyd Mayweather doing it.

What matters, imo, is training hard and feeling comfortable in your surroundings...ultimately, it's whatever works for the fighter.
